Michael Saylorโ€™s journey from vocal critic to Bitcoin investor has sparked conversation across various forums. The Bitcoin narrative has evolved substantially over the last decade, leading many to reconsider their positions amid changing dynamics in cryptocurrency.

The Controversial Shift

Years ago, Saylor publicly criticized Bitcoin, dismissing it as a dangerous gamble akin to online gambling. Fast forward to now, and heโ€™s amassed a substantial Bitcoin stash, raising eyebrows among skeptics and supporters alike. Many are asking, can someone's viewpoint really change this much?

Comments from the community reveal mixed feelings regarding Saylorโ€™s opinion switch. One user noted, "Man trashed Bitcoin for years, then bought so much of it youโ€™d think it was chasing him in his sleep." Another quipped, "Heaven forbid that someone learn more about a subject then change their mind." This sentiment shines a light on the broader belief that people often evolve their views based on new information.
